Leaky Dishwashing machine


This is probably the most day-to-day dishwashing machine problem, and also fortunately is that it is very easy to determine. Leakages happen due to a number of reasons, as well as the leaks can bungle your kitchen. Typical sources of dish washer leaks consist of;
  • Inappropriate pipe link: If the pipelines at the back of your device are not firmly fixed or if they are worn, it can create leakages.

  • Inappropriate meal piling: Always make sure that you do not overstack the tray and that you organize the recipes correctly

  • Excessive cleaning agent: Putting sufficient detergent could also trigger a leakage. Make certain that you put just sufficient for your recipes and also not more.

  • Rust: It might additionally be a result of some corrosion or corrosion of your device. In this instance, it is far better to replace the dishwashing machine.

  • Door Seals: Examine if the door seals are still intact as well as safely attached. If the seals are not in position, it could be a considerable root cause of leakages.

    My Dishwasher Isn't Draining


    If your dishwasher isn't draining properly, you may be having an issue with your dishwasher's drainage system. This can be caused by a variety of issues:


  • Clogged drain: The dishwasher's drain may be clogged with food particles or other debris.


  • Malfunctioning pump: The dishwasher's pump is responsible for moving water through the system and out of the drain. If it's damaged or not working correctly, it could cause a drainage failure.


  • Broken or clogged hose: The dishwasher's drain hose may be broken or clogged, causing water to back up in the system.


  • How to Fix Dishwasher Not Draining


  • Check the drain for any blockages. A clogged or kinked hose will prevent water from properly draining out of the dishwasher. Use a plunger or a pipe snake to clear any debris that may be blocking the drain.


  • Check the dishwasher's pump for damage or malfunction. Consult the manufacturer's manual or call a professional appliance repair service if you think the pump may be the issue.


  • Check the drain hose for any damage or blockages. The hose should be straight and free of any debris or kinks.


  • Check the drain pump filters for any blockages if the hose is clear, but the dishwasher is still not draining. Some dishwashers have filters that can become clogged with food particles or debris. Cleaning or replacing the filters may help resolve the issue. Run a dishwasher cycle to make sure the water is properly draining out.


  • My Dishwasher Is Leaking


    A leaking dishwasher can be frustrating. There are a few possible causes that you can investigate to try and diagnose the issue:


  • Inspect the dishwasher for any visible signs of damage or wear and tear. Look for cracks or holes in the door and around the rubber seal.


  • Check the hoses and pipes connected to the dishwasher for any signs of leaking. If there is no visible damage, you may hear the sound of water dripping or the sound of the water pump running. This might mean a problem with the water inlet valve or the drain pump.


  • You may also notice a puddle of water on the floor near the dishwasher. This could indicate a blocked drain hose or a faulty drain pump.


  • Finally, check the seals around the door and the door for any signs of damage, wear and tear, or improper installation. If any of these issues are present, they must be fixed immediately to avoid further water damage.


  • How to Fix a Leaky Dishwasher


  • Identify where the leak is coming from. The most common places for a dishwasher to leak include the door, hoses, and pump.


  • If the leak is coming from the door, the gasket or seal may need to be replaced. If the leak is from the hose or pump, the damaged parts should be replaced with new ones.


  • Finally, check all the connections and make sure they are secure and not leaking
